Nuvo Research Joint Pain

Friday, August 28, 2009

Nuvo Research, Inc. (TSX:NRI), is a Canadian company that makes a topical treatment for joint pain. The company's lead product, Pennsaid, used to treat knee osteoarthritis, has already been approved for use in Canada and several European countries.

Pennsaid uses a proven ingredient that up until recently has been taken orally. The problem with taking it orally is that it can cause gastrointestinal bleeding and heart problems. By using the topical formula Pennsaid, less of this ingredient has to be absorbed, since it is more targeted, and therefore, these side effects are no longer a problem.

Recently, Mallinkckrodt Inc, a subsidiary of Covidien, signed an agreement with Nuvo, giving it exclusive rights to market and sell Pennsaid in the United States. This is a huge endorsement of the product by a well established company and bodes well for the future of Nuvo.

The FDA is scheduled to reach a decision on the approval of Pennsaid in the United States in the first week of November. Nuvo stock could advance significantly if the drug is approved without limitations.
